The Advancing Sexualities Studies Short Course is intended as a training tool to develop critical sexuality studies research and scholarship. Academic from across the world have contributed to the creation of the course modules covering a diverse range of topics, adressed from multidisciplinary perspectives.
It has been adapted and implemented in 3 distinct regions: South America (Lima, Peru) Asia (Hanoi, Vietnam) and Africa (Durban, South Africa). As a result most ASSC modules are currently available in English and Spanish, and include local research about the 3 regions.
ASSC was funded by the Ford Foundation and developed by the Australian Research Centre in Sex, Health and Society (ARCSHS), La Trobe University, Melbourne, Australia, and the International Association for the Study of Sexuality, Culture and Society (IASSCS).
The delivery of the course aims to facilitate the incorporation of the course or its modules by participants’ local universities and research institutes.
